Energy Efficient Air Conditioning Settings for Sydney Climate
Energy efficient air conditioning settings for Sydney climate are not about blasting the system colder. In most Sydney homes, the sweet spot is a smart mix of 25–27°C cooling, short humidity control, good zoning, clean filters, shaded rooms, and timing your use around real heat load. Quick takeaway
If your home feels muggy, do not drop to 20°C straight away. In Sydney’s coastal climate, the most energy efficient air conditioning settings for Sydney climate usually start at 25 or 26°C, with Dry mode when the air feels sticky, Fan mode to keep air moving, and zoning so you only cool the rooms you use.

AC settings for coastal climate: the practical spec sheet
| Setting or feature | Best use | Efficiency note |
|---|---|---|
| 25–27°C cooling setpoint | Most daytime cooling in Sydney summer | Good balance of comfort and air conditioner energy savings |
| Dry mode | Humid, sticky afternoons or nights | Can feel better without forcing a very low temperature |
| Fan mode | After a room is already cool enough | Very low energy use compared with active cooling |
| Zoning | Ducted systems and larger homes | Avoids cooling empty rooms |
| 20–22°C setpoint | Often chosen in frustration | Usually increases running cost with little extra comfort in Sydney |

Best air conditioning temperature for Sydney summer: data, not guesswork
Sydney is not just “hot”. It can be warm, sunny, breezy, and at times humid enough to feel sticky indoors. That is why efficient cooling settings should respond to both temperature and moisture.
Sydney climate snapshot that affects AC settings
| Measure | Value | Why it matters |
|---|---|---|
| Mean daily maximum, Sydney Observatory Hill, summer 2026 | 28.1°C | Shows why a moderate setpoint often works well |
| Warmest day, Sydney Observatory Hill | 42.2°C on 10 Jan 2026 | Heatwaves require pre-cooling and smart timing |
| Typical 3pm temperature in Sydney climate averages | About 24.8–24.9°C in Jan–Feb | Supports comfort-first, not “fridge mode”, thinking |
| Typical 3pm relative humidity in Jan–Feb | About 62–64% | Explains why humidity control air conditioning matters |
4.1 Core functionality
The primary job is simple: keep the home comfortable using the least electricity that still feels good. In Sydney, the most reliable pattern for that is:
- Start cooling before the room is already baking
- Set the thermostat higher than many people expect
- Use eco mode air conditioner or schedule mode where practical
- Run only occupied zones
- Combine AC with fans for better skin-level comfort

Daily use: how to save electricity with air conditioning in Sydney
Setup / installation process
For a split system, good setup means correct position, drain fall, sensible remote access, and airflow that reaches the people in the room without blasting them. For ducted systems, label the zones clearly and teach the household what each one does.
Learning curve
Most users can improve results in one week by learning just four things: the right setpoint, when to use Dry mode, how zoning works, and when to clean the filters.
Simple daily routine that works
- Close blinds before direct afternoon sun hits the room
- Start cooling earlier instead of chasing a heat-soaked room later
- Use Fan mode vs Cool mode based on whether you need movement or actual cooling
- Set bedrooms a little warmer for sleep comfort unless humidity is the main issue
- Do not cool empty rooms
Reverse cycle air conditioning, split systems, and ducted zoning compared
When people ask about the best energy efficient air conditioning settings for Sydney climate Australia, they are often really asking which system type makes those settings easiest to use.
| Option | Where it shines | Watch-outs | Who should choose it |
|---|---|---|---|
| Split system | Great for one room or one open-plan area | Less ideal for whole-home coverage | Apartment living, single-zone use, best value |
| Multi-split | Several rooms without full ducts | Planning and pipe runs matter | Townhouses, tighter outdoor space |
| Ducted air conditioning Sydney | Whole-home comfort with zoning | Can waste energy if zones are poorly used | Families, larger homes, users who want hidden indoor units |
The unique selling point of ducted systems is not just power. It is efficient temperature control across multiple spaces when zoning is designed well. The unique selling point of split systems is focused efficiency and simple control.
